The stamping on the front pad does not follow the usual pattern of the engine plant, followed by the engine assembly date, followed by the engine suffix code. The engine ID code stamping is located on a flat pad in front of the passenger side cylinder head (big blocks can be in the same location or above the timing chain cover, with inline-sixes stamped on the passenger side of the block behind the distributor). Casting numbers for 1962 to 1965 models generating 250 to 375 horsepower is 3782870; 3789817 for 1962 to 1967 models providing 210 to 275 hp; 3791362 for 1964 to 1967 models with 250 to 300 hp; 3814660 for 1968 to 1969 models with 250-hp engines; and 3830944 for 1963 models with 300 hp. In 1968 the main bearing saddles were increased in size from 2.3" to 2.45". Suffix codes are R, RA, S, SA, RB, K, SB and SG, with each suffix denoting the type of carburetor, transmission and whether the Chevy is equipped with air conditioning.
